The guys on the postgame have been making an interesting point for about half the season. When the HC is also the OC and playcaller, there's no accountability. He has no one to say "Hey, the calls you're making today aren't working, you need to do something else."

They've been basically saying "This is why week after week we're wondering why Gase doesn't adjust, especially coming out of the half--he has no one to tell him he should change the gameplan."

I'm not sure how different it would be if Gregg were at the top of the food chain but it's an interesting point.
